Transaction 3582496ad5935f2f553677514dd6cd250b8dad82908df8e9cbb86808e27cd817
1 Input
1 Output
-
3582496ad5935f2f553677514dd6cd250b8dad82908df8e9cbb86808e27cd817:0
- value
- 5231442
- script pubkey
- OP_0 OP_PUSHBYTES_20 65f209b70b3f8fb0961e6725bfcc6446d90181aa
- address
- bc1qvheqndct878mp9s7vujmlnrygmvsrqd26696v0